How to Tell a Deck Needs Replacing, Not Just Patching
Homeowners often call us wanting a repair and end up needing a replacement, or the reverse — they assume the worst and it turns out the structure is fine and only the surface boards are shot. A short visual check can point you in the right direction before you ever call anyone.
- Soft, spongy, or springy spots when you walk across the deck, especially near the house or stair landings
- Rust streaks bleeding out from fasteners or hardware — a strong sign of corrosion in a salt-air environment
- Gaps opening up between the ledger board and the house siding or trim
- Persistent green or black staining on boards that comes back within weeks of cleaning
- Cracking or splitting that runs with the grain on multiple boards, not just one or two
- Visible sagging at the rim joist or a railing that flexes when leaned on
- Posts or footings that feel loose, or a deck that visibly shifts underfoot
Surface graying, minor cupping on a few boards, or loose screws here and there are usually repair territory. Rot in the framing, a failing ledger connection, or undersized/corroded structural hardware are replacement territory — patching those just delays a bigger problem and can mask a safety issue.
What a Correct Deck Replacement Actually Involves
A deck replacement is a structural project first and a finish-material choice second. Getting the finish boards right on a weak frame just buys you a nicer-looking failure down the road. Here's what we treat as non-negotiable on every rebuild, coastal or not:
Ledger and Flashing
The ledger board — where the deck attaches to the house — is the single most common failure point on older decks in wet climates, and it's usually hidden until you tear into it. We flash it properly with materials designed to shed water away from the house framing, not just caulk over the gap and hope. This matters more in a driving-rain climate than almost anywhere else in the build.
Framing and Fasteners
In a salt-air environment, standard fasteners corrode faster than the wood around them, which is how you end up with hardware failing years before the boards do. We use fasteners and structural connectors rated for coastal and treated-lumber exposure, sized correctly for the load, not whatever's cheapest at the yard.
Footings and Posts
Whatcom County's frost depth and drainage conditions mean footings need to be set correctly the first time — undersized or shallow footings are a common shortcut that shows up as movement a few years later. We also keep post bases off standing water and off direct wood-to-concrete contact, which is a major driver of rot in this climate.
Decking Surface
This is the visible choice, but it's the last decision, not the first. It has to work with the frame underneath and with a maintenance schedule the homeowner will actually keep up with.
Choosing a Decking Material for This Climate
There's no single "best" decking material — there's a best fit for how much upkeep you want to do and how the deck sits relative to sun, shade, and moisture. We'll walk through the honest trade-offs rather than push whatever has the best margin.
| Material | How It Handles Salt Air & Moisture | Moss/Algae Resistance | Maintenance |
|---|---|---|---|
| Pressure-treated wood | Good if properly sealed and re-sealed on schedule; fasteners are the weak point | Needs regular cleaning to stay ahead of it | Annual cleaning, periodic sealing |
| Cedar | Naturally moisture-resistant, but still needs upkeep in constant damp | Moderate — still stains without cleaning | Regular cleaning, periodic oil/sealer |
| Composite | Very good — doesn't absorb moisture into the board itself | Better than wood, but surface texture still needs periodic washing | Low — occasional wash, no sealing |
| PVC/capped decking | Excellent — fully moisture-sealed board | Best of the group, though shaded areas still need washing | Lowest — wash as needed |
We're not going to tell you every wood deck is a mistake — a well-built and properly maintained wood deck can last a long time, and plenty of homeowners like the look and the lower upfront cost. The honest trade-off is that wood asks more of you every year in this climate: cleaning moss and algae off before it gets a grip, and staying on top of sealing before water finds its way into end grain and fastener holes. Composite and PVC cost more up front and ask less of you afterward. The right call depends on your budget and how much deck maintenance you actually want on your to-do list.
Our Deck Replacement Process
We keep the process straightforward and try not to make you guess what's happening at each stage.
- On-site assessment. We inspect the existing deck, ledger connection, framing, and footings to determine what's actually failing versus what's cosmetic, and take real measurements rather than estimate from photos.
- Written scope and estimate. You get a clear breakdown of what's being replaced, what materials are proposed, and why — no vague line items.
- Permitting. Deck replacements of most sizes require a permit through the county or city depending on exactly where your property sits; we handle that paperwork so you don't have to chase it down.
- Demolition and disposal. Old decking, framing, and hardware are removed and hauled off — we check what's underneath before we build back over it.
- Structural rebuild. Footings, posts, framing, ledger, and flashing go in first, inspected before anything gets covered up.
- Decking, railing, and stairs. Surface materials and railing systems are installed to code, with attention to drainage and airflow underneath.
- Final walkthrough. We go over the finished deck with you, including what maintenance (if any) the material you chose will need going forward.
Local Conditions That Change How We Build
Building a deck in Blaine isn't the same job as building one thirty miles inland, and treating it that way is how decks end up failing early. A few things we build around specifically:
- Salt-laden air: corrodes standard hardware faster, so fastener and connector selection isn't optional detail — it's a durability decision
- Driving, wind-blown rain: pushes water into gaps that would stay dry in a calmer climate, which is why ledger flashing and board spacing get extra attention
- Long moss and algae season: favors a wet, shaded, mild climate for much of the year, so drainage and airflow under and around the deck matter as much as the surface material
- Coastal fog and dew: keeps surfaces damp longer into the day even on "dry" days, which affects how quickly certain woods weather and stain
None of these conditions are unusual for Whatcom County's coastal communities — they're just conditions a deck has to be designed for rather than surprised by.

Cost Factors to Expect
Every deck is different, so we won't quote a number without seeing the site, but these are the factors that move the price up or down on most replacement projects:
| Factor | Why It Matters |
|---|---|
| Deck size and shape | More square footage and more corners/cutouts mean more material and labor |
| Decking material chosen | Pressure-treated, cedar, composite, and PVC carry different material costs |
| Condition of the substructure | Rotted framing or undersized footings add rebuild scope beyond the visible surface |
| Height and stairs | Elevated decks with stairs and railings require more structural work and code compliance |
| Ledger and ledger flashing condition | Water damage found at the house connection point can require siding or trim repair alongside the deck |
| Permitting requirements | Depending on size and location, permit and inspection steps add time and modest cost |
A Simple Pre-Replacement Checklist
Before you call anyone, walking through this list will help you describe the problem clearly and get a more accurate estimate:
- Note any soft or bouncy spots and roughly where they are on the deck
- Check for rust stains around screws, bolts, or metal connectors
- Look at the ledger board area where the deck meets the house for gaps or staining
- Check how quickly moss or algae returns after cleaning
- Note the age of the deck and whether it's been resealed or refinished, and when
- Decide roughly how much ongoing maintenance you're willing to do — this shapes the material conversation
